Sailed —February 18. Kennedy for Nelson. Dingadee for Lyttelton. us PORT Kmi Paieora Haupiri Jane Douglas The Kennedy sailed this morning at 8 am for Nelson direct. The Wavcrley is due from Westport this evening and sails at midnight for Nelson direct. The Chas Edward is due from Foxton with stock to-morrow afternoon and sails same day at 4 p m for Westport Nelson, and Wanganui. The Haupiri arrived this morning from Westport and sails at 10 to-night for Westport and north. The Kini arrived this morning from Dunedin and sails on Wednesday for Lyttelton direct. The Corinna leaves Taranaki to-mor-row for Grey direct and is due here on Wednesday sailing same day for Westport, Timaru, Oamaru and Dunedin.
The Herald is due to-morrow evening from Wellington and sails for Port Chalmers on Wednesday. The Rosamond leaves Lyttelton tomorrow for Grey direct and is due here on Thursday.
